On 1/7/2021 9:35 PM, Lux, Jim wrote:
> I've got a shelf about 80cm long that I'd like to have 4 timezones
> displayed on.
>
> The obvious easy solution is go buy 4 clocks and put them there.
MFJ makes a dual time zone, radio-disciplined clock for the US amateur
radio market that might meet your need if you buy two and are in the US.
They list for $70 ea.
https://mfjenterprises.com/collections/clock/products/mfj-148rc
<https://mfjenterprises.com/collections/clock/products/mfj-148rc>
What's not entirely clear is whether one of the two clocks is hard coded
to UTC. There is seemingly conflicting information on the catalog page.
Both sides of the display have US timezone icons. The sales video says
that you can select the timezone of both clocks.
